What Features Should a Reflective Cycling Backpack Have for Safety and Visibility?
The best reflective cycling backpacks should incorporate features that enhance safety and visibility for cyclists.
- High-Visibility Reflective Material: The backpack should be made from or include panels of high-visibility reflective material that can reflect light from headlights or street lamps. This feature significantly increases the wearer’s visibility in low-light conditions, making it easier for drivers and other cyclists to spot them.
- Integrated LED Lights: Some backpacks come equipped with built-in LED lights that can be set to different flashing modes. These lights provide an additional layer of visibility and can be especially useful during nighttime rides or in foggy weather, alerting others of your presence on the road.
- Bright Color Schemes: A backpack designed for cycling safety should feature bright, eye-catching colors such as neon yellow, orange, or green. Bright colors contrast with the natural environment and help to ensure that cyclists stand out, especially during the day.
- Reflective Strips and Logos: Incorporating reflective strips or logos on various parts of the backpack can enhance visibility from multiple angles. These strips work in conjunction with street lighting to ensure that the cyclist can be seen from the sides as well as from behind.
- Ergonomic Design for Comfort: An ergonomic design that fits snugly to the body helps prevent the backpack from swaying during rides, which can be distracting and unsafe. A comfortable fit ensures that cyclists can focus on the road ahead and maintain their balance without being encumbered by their gear.
- Water-Resistant Material: A water-resistant or waterproof outer layer protects belongings from rain and moisture while cycling. Keeping items dry is essential for safety, as wet gear can lead to discomfort and distraction, potentially compromising the rider’s focus.
- Multiple Compartments: Having multiple compartments allows for organized storage of essential items such as tools, snacks, and personal belongings. This organization ensures that cyclists can easily access what they need without having to stop, maintaining their safety and efficiency on the road.

How Much Storage Space Do You Need in a Reflective Cycling Backpack?
When considering storage space for a reflective cycling backpack, it’s important to assess your specific needs and the types of rides you plan to undertake.
- Daily Commute (15-25 liters): A backpack in this range is typically sufficient for carrying essentials like a laptop, lunch, and a change of clothes. This size allows for organized compartments that can help keep items secure and easily accessible during your ride.
- Weekend Rides (25-40 liters): For longer rides that may require additional gear such as water bottles, snacks, and a first-aid kit, a larger capacity is beneficial. This size often includes features like hydration reservoirs and extra pockets for organizing your gear, making it ideal for day trips.
- Multi-Day Touring (40+ liters): If you plan to embark on extended cycling tours, a backpack with a capacity of 40 liters or more will be necessary to accommodate camping gear, clothing, and food supplies. These backpacks are designed for comfort during long rides and often come with additional support features to help distribute weight evenly.
- Hydration Packs (10-15 liters): While not strictly a backpack for storage, hydration packs are an excellent option for short rides where you prioritize water accessibility. They typically have enough space for a water reservoir and a few small essentials, making them lightweight and convenient.
- Compact Essentials (5-10 liters): For cyclists who only need to carry minimal items such as a phone, wallet, and keys, a small backpack or sling bag can suffice. This option is perfect for quick trips around town or short errands, providing a sleek and unobtrusive option while cycling.
What Should You Consider When Choosing a Reflective Cycling Backpack?
When choosing the best reflective cycling backpack, several key factors should be considered to ensure safety, comfort, and functionality.
- Reflectivity: Look for backpacks that have high-quality reflective materials that enhance visibility in low-light conditions. The effectiveness of the reflectivity can significantly affect safety during night rides.
- Size and Capacity: Consider the size that suits your needs, whether it’s for short commutes or longer tours. A backpack with an appropriate capacity allows you to carry necessary items without being cumbersome.
- Comfort and Fit: A well-fitting backpack with adjustable straps and proper padding is crucial for long rides. Look for ergonomic designs that distribute weight evenly to prevent discomfort and fatigue.
- Water Resistance: Choose a backpack that offers water-resistant features to protect your belongings during unexpected rain. Waterproof zippers and sealed seams can enhance the effectiveness of this feature.
- Pockets and Organization: Adequate pockets and compartments help in organizing items efficiently. Look for specific features like hydration reservoirs or pockets for tools to enhance functionality.
- Breathability: Backpacks with breathable materials and ventilation systems can help reduce sweat buildup during rides. This feature is essential for maintaining comfort on longer journeys.
- Weight: A lightweight backpack is preferable, especially for cycling, as it minimizes the overall load you carry. Heavier bags can lead to fatigue and hinder your cycling performance.
- Durability: Consider the materials used in the construction of the backpack, as durable fabrics will withstand wear and tear over time. Look for reinforced stitching and robust zippers that can handle daily use.
How Can You Maintain the Quality of Your Reflective Cycling Backpack?
To maintain the quality of your reflective cycling backpack, consider the following key practices:
- Regular Cleaning: Keeping your backpack clean is essential to preserving its materials and reflective properties. Regularly wipe down the exterior with a damp cloth and use mild soap for deeper cleans, ensuring not to use abrasive cleaners that could damage the reflective surfaces.
- Proper Storage: When not in use, store your backpack in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. This prevents the materials from degrading and maintains the integrity of the reflective elements, which can be sensitive to UV exposure over time.
- Inspect for Damage: Regularly check your backpack for any signs of wear and tear, such as frayed straps or compromised reflective patches. Addressing small issues promptly can prevent larger problems and extend the lifecycle of your backpack.
- Avoid Overloading: Be mindful of the weight limits and avoid overloading your backpack, as excess weight can strain the seams and materials. Following the manufacturer’s recommendations helps maintain the shape and functionality of your backpack.
- Use Waterproofing Treatments: Consider applying a waterproof spray or treatment designed for outdoor gear to enhance the water resistance of your backpack. This not only protects the fabric from moisture but also helps to keep the reflective areas effective in wet conditions.
